Slow Cooker Ravioli Lasagna is a convenient and delicious twist on the classic lasagna. Here’s a recipe to make it:
Ingredients:
- 1 pound ground beef or Italian sausage
- 1 small onion, diced
- 3 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on dried oregano
- 1 teaspoon dried basil
- 1/2 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on black pepper
- 1 jar (24 ounces) marinara sauce
- 1 package (25 ounces) frozen cheese ravioli
- 2 cups sh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1/2 cup grated Parmesan cheese
- Fresh parsley, chopped (for garnish, optional)
Instructions:
- Cook the Ground Beef or Sausage:
- In a large skillet, cook the ground beef or Italian sausage over medium-high heat until browned and cooked through, breaking it up into crumbles with a spoon.
- Add the diced onion and minced garlic to the skillet and cook for an additional 2-3 minutes until the onion is softened.
- Season the Meat Mixture:
- Stir in the dried oregano, dried basil, salt, and black pepper. Cook for another minute to let the flavors meld.
- Assemble the Slow Cooker:
- Spread a thin layer of marinara sauce on the bottom of your slow cooker to prevent sticking.
- Arrange a layer of frozen cheese ravioli on top of the sauce, covering the bottom of the slow cooker.
- Spoon half of the cooked meat mixture over the ravioli.
- Sprinkle half of the shredded mozzarella cheese and grated Parmesan cheese over the meat mixture.
- Repeat Layers:
- Repeat the layering process with another layer of ravioli, the remaining meat mixture, and the remaining shredded mozzarella and Parmesan cheeses.
- Cook in the Slow Cooker:
- Cover the slow cooker and cook on low heat for 4-5 hours or on high heat for 2-3 hours, until the ravioli is tender and cooked through.
- Serve:
- Once cooked, sprinkle chopped fresh parsley over the top for garnish, if desired.
- Scoop out servings of the Slow Cooker Ravioli Lasagna and enjoy!
